While it's important to keep the possible repercussions of your actions in mind, it is possible to disable group policy updates by deleting or (preferably) renaming the gpupdate.exe application in System32. To do this, you'll need to be a local administrator and take ownership of the file, then give yourself full control in the security tab ...

Web16 jan. 2024 · First, you must open the Microsoft Management Console (MMC). You can do this by simply searching for MMC in the Start menu and selecting it from the search results. If the MMC fails to load, fix it with these solutions. In the Microsoft Management Console window, click on the File menu and choose the Add/Remove Snap-in option. Web16 feb. 2024 · You can create and use a security group that includes just yourself or a small number Microsoft 365 users that can test the policy for you. To learn more about security groups, see Create, edit, or delete a security group. To create and deploy Basic Mobility and Security policies in Microsoft 365, you need to be a Microsoft 365 global admin.
